The latest edition of WWE Monday Night Raw for January 11, 2021 took place from inside the WWE ThunderDome at Tropicana Field in St. Petersburg, Florida.

Here is a recap of the most noteworthy highlights from this episode for those who might have missed it:

Randy Orton vs Drew McIntyre was scheduled for the show, but McIntyre has tested positive for COVID-19.

— The show opened with Triple H, who was interrupted by Randy Orton. They traded some verbal barbs and Orton challenged Triple H to a fight.

— Lacey Evans defeated Charlotte Flair by pinfall with some help from Ric Flair, who interfered on Lacey's behalf.

— Jaxson Ryker defeated Jeff Hardy by pinfall very quickly with some help from Elias. Hardy then challenged Elias.

— Jeff Hardy defeated Elias by pinfall.

— Keith Lee and Sheamus defeated The Miz and John Morrison by pinfall. Sheamus had tagged himself in for the pin, which Lee took umbrage with. This led to a match between the two. Keith Lee defeated Sheamus by pinfall. Then, the two of them hugged again.

— Drew McIntyre accepted Goldberg's challenge for Royal Rumble.

— T-Bar defeated Xavier Woods by pinfall.

— Bobby Lashley defeated Matt Riddle by submission to retain the United States Championship. After the match, Riddle challenged MVP to a match. Riddle beat MVP by disqualification after Lashley interfered and speared Riddle.

— Drew Gulak wanted to put his name in for the Royal Rumble, but Adam Pearce told him he'd have to earn his spot by beating AJ Styles. AJ Styles defeated Drew Gulak by pinfall.

— Nia Jax and Shayna Baszler defeated Dana Brooke and Mandy Rose by submission.

— Randy Orton vs Triple H ended with the lights going out, Triple H disappearing and Alexa Bliss popping up in the ring, wherein she shot a fireball at Orton.
